New York: Stein and Day, 1967. Book. VG+. Cloth. Signed by Author(s). 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all. Burnt orange cloth with gilt tiles to the spine. 537 pp. SIGNED and INSCRIBED by MARGUERITE YOUNG , " Marguerite Young she--Ouida--was--as H. James said- a dashing girl (?) ! ". Marguerite Young was a noted author whose most famous work was " Miss McIntosh, My Darling". Only 3 signed copies of ANY of Ms. Young's works are available on Abe as of January 2021. This copy is from Ms. Young's personal library and is VG+ in a VG+, unclipped (6.95), Brodart protected DJ with only minor imperfections..
